Carer Payment

The Carer Payment is another vital social benefit, providing financial assistance to individuals who care for someone with a disability, illness, or frailty. This payment is crucial for carers who dedicate their time to providing essential physical help, guidance, and supervision.

These Changes Matter

The increases in the Age Pension, Disability Support Pension, and Carer Payment reflect the government’s commitment to supporting vulnerable Australians. With the rising cost of living, driven by inflation, these adjustments are necessary to ensure that social benefits remain adequate for covering basic needs.

Around 2.4 million Australians are expected to benefit from these changes, which will provide them with higher payments starting July 1, 2024. The payments are automatically adjusted, so recipients don’t need to take any action, aside from ensuring that their personal details are updated with Centrelink.
